Planes Over Speke

Saint Peter had the keys to Heaven in his hand.
As he welcomed my Mum into the promised land.
'Choose a room Lil' he says 'choose from them all'
'And pin your favourite pictures to Heavens wall'

'Tap dance if you wish or line dance by all means'
'Ramble through the clouds, relive all your dreams'
'This is Heaven Lil, where God's children are kept'
'A tranquil paradise, where nobody has ever wept'

'Look down on your children and their children too'
'Their pain will heal in time, that's what God will do'
Tears they fell for Mum today, as people loved her so.
As planes flew over Speke today, we all cried below.
